Em Tue, Jan 05, 2016 at 10:09:10PM +0100, Jiri Olsa escreveu:
> If no script is specified for stat data, display
> stat events in raw form.
> 
>   $ perf stat record ls
> 
>   SNIP
> 
>    Performance counter stats for 'ls':
> 
>             0.851585      task-clock (msec)         #    0.717 CPUs utilized
>                    0      context-switches          #    0.000 K/sec
>                    0      cpu-migrations            #    0.000 K/sec
>                  114      page-faults               #    0.134 M/sec
>            2,620,918      cycles                    #    3.078 GHz
>      <not supported>      stalled-cycles-frontend
>      <not supported>      stalled-cycles-backend
>            2,714,111      instructions              #    1.04  insns per cycle
>              542,434      branches                  #  636.970 M/sec
>               15,946      branch-misses             #    2.94% of all branches
> 
>          0.001186954 seconds time elapsed
> 
>   $ perf script
>   CPU   THREAD             VAL             ENA             RUN            TIME EVENT
>    -1    26185          851585          851585          851585         1186954 task-clock
>    -1    26185               0          851585          851585         1186954 context-switches
>    -1    26185               0          851585          851585         1186954 cpu-migrations
>    -1    26185             114          851585          851585         1186954 page-faults
>    -1    26185         2620918          853340          853340         1186954 cycles
>    -1    26185               0               0               0         1186954 stalled-cycles-frontend
>    -1    26185               0               0               0         1186954 stalled-cycles-backend
>    -1    26185         2714111          853340          853340         1186954 instructions
>    -1    26185          542434          853340          853340         1186954 branches
>    -1    26185           15946          853340          853340         1186954 branch-misses
> 
> Tested-by: Kan Liang <kan.liang@intel.com>

The CPU field is getting misformatted:

[acme@zoo linux]$ 
[acme@zoo linux]$ perf stat record usleep 1

 Performance counter stats for 'usleep 1':

          0.356474      task-clock (msec)         #    0.516 CPUs utilized          
                 1      context-switches          #    0.003 M/sec                  
                 0      cpu-migrations            #    0.000 K/sec                  
                54      page-faults               #    0.151 M/sec                  
         1,044,123      cycles                    #    2.929 GHz                    
           716,911      stalled-cycles-frontend   #   68.66% frontend cycles idle   
   <not supported>      stalled-cycles-backend   
           694,609      instructions              #    0.67  insns per cycle        
                                                  #    1.03  stalled cycles per insn
           140,037      branches                  #  392.839 M/sec                  
             7,920      branch-misses             #    5.66% of all branches        

       0.000690200 seconds time elapsed

[acme@zoo linux]$ 
[acme@zoo linux]$ perf script
CPU   THREAD             VAL             ENA             RUN            TIME EVENT
65535     4883          356474          356474          356474          690200 task-clock
65535     4883               1          356474          356474          690200 context-switches
65535     4883               0          356474          356474          690200 cpu-migrations
65535     4883              54          356474          356474          690200 page-faults
65535     4883         1044123          360329          360329          690200 cycles
65535     4883          716911          360329          360329          690200 stalled-cycles-frontend
65535     4883               0               0               0          690200 stalled-cycles-backend
65535     4883          694609          360329          360329          690200 instructions
65535     4883          140037          360329          360329          690200 branches
65535     4883            7920          360329          360329          690200 branch-misses
[acme@zoo linux]$
